    摘要: A device for a resin-injection process for manufacturing an elongate fiber-composite component is disclosed having an upper die and a lower die, wherein the lower die forms a mold cavity for receiving a fiber-layer stack. The inner contour of the mold cavity substantially corresponds to the outer contour of the fiber-composite component to be produced. The device includes a gate 4 for introducing a matrix material into the mold cavity 5, and flow ducts which convey the matrix material are provided on the inner walls of the mold cavity. A method for manufacturing elongate fiber-composite components is disclosed, wherein a stack of a plurality of cut-to-size fiber layers is laid up in the mold cavity of a die comprising an upper die and a lower die. A higher fiber density is produced in the end regions of the stack of fiber layers than in the remaining regions when closing the die.

    摘要: A vehicle spring for a spring system, includes a spring body (20) and is produced, in particular rolled, from a profiled bar (1) made of a flat steel bar, in particular spring steel, in a hot deformation process. The profiled bar (1) or the spring body (20) has at least one material recess (6) which is provided over the length of the profiled bar or the spring body at least in some regions. The cross-sectional shape of the profiled bar (1) can be the same over the entire length of the profiled bar, whereas the cross-sectional shape in the spring body (20) can vary over the length of the spring body.

    摘要: An axle mounting assembly for coupling a vehicle axle to an energy storing suspension component. The assembly includes a mounting pad, and a longitudinally extending energy storing suspension component such as a leaf spring is vertically aligned with respect to the mounting pad. An axle seat bracket is vertically aligned with and spaced from the mounting pad. The axle is transversely mounted to the axle seat bracket which includes at least one horizontally aligned open passage that is aligned parallel to the axle and which receives a U-shaped fastener assembly for coupling the axle and axle seat bracket to the mounting pad.
